Memahami Akar Masalah: Penyebab Kerusuhan Pilkades
Alright, so what exactly is causing all this commotion? Well, the ricuh pemilihan kepala desa isn't just a sudden outburst. Often, it stems from a few key factors that create a perfect storm of tension. Konflik often arises because of a few things: the first one is the intense competition between the calon (candidates). When people are super passionate about their chosen leader, things can get pretty heated. Then, there's the issue of dukungan (support) and how it translates into suara (votes). Accusations of cheating, vote-buying, and other shady practices are unfortunately pretty common. This fuels sengketa (disputes) that can quickly escalate. We can't forget about transparansi (transparency) and netralitas. If the process isn't seen as fair and open, and if officials aren't perceived as neutral, it's like throwing gasoline on the fire. And lastly, socioeconomic disparities. It's often the case that those with less power feel they are marginalized in such elections. If the process is not seen as fair and open, the chances for social unrest increase. Let's delve deeper into each of these. Dampak Kerusuhan: Siapa yang Terkena Imbas?
So, what are the consequences of all this chaos? Well, it's not pretty, guys. The kekerasan (violence) during these elections has a ripple effect, hurting many people. First off, there are the korban (victims). People get injured, sometimes seriously. Property gets damaged. It's a real tragedy. The safety of the masyarakat (community) is at risk. Also, the keamanan (security) and ketertiban (order) of the whole area are disrupted. The polisi (police) and other security forces have to step in to restore order, which can create more tension. The pemerintah daerah (local government) has to deal with the fallout, which can be a huge drain on resources. Trust in the local government can erode, as people lose faith in the system. The whole process of development in the area can be set back, and people may be hesitant to invest in the area.

Mengatasi Kerusuhan: Langkah-langkah yang Perlu Diambil
Okay, so what can be done to prevent this? It's not a simple fix, but there are definitely steps that can be taken. The peraturan (regulations) and undang-undang (laws) governing the pemilihan (elections) need to be clear and enforced fairly. This reduces ambiguity and the opportunity for manipulation. Transparansi is key, and the entire process needs to be open and accessible to the public, from the registration of voters to the counting of votes. Local authorities must maintain netralitas, and they should not favor any candidates. The police and security forces have a crucial role in maintaining keamanan. They should be present to deter violence and ensure that the election proceeds safely. There needs to be education about the election process. This includes informing people about their rights and responsibilities as voters, to reduce misinformation and improve the election's legitimacy.
